I have a '93 XJ6. The car was running fine and then quit. I haven't been able to get it to start again. It will crank over but won't start. I checked fuel pressure and fire at the spark plugs and the engine is in time. When I ran the diagnostic scan, it does not flash trouble codes. It only says "PAO FAIL" repeatedly. I haven't had any luck figuring out what this means. Any ideas are welcome and appreciated. Thanks

First I'd like to thank docj for his reply to my query. I had figuered out that "PAO FAIL" was in fact "PAD FAIL" indicating worn brake pads. However, the no-start issue turned out to be a faulty rotor button in the distributor. Thanks again docj! Alan

My 98 xj8 went dead-stuck in park. intermittently for months and a few mechanics.
My daughter kicked the floor board and it cured the problem. It was a loose wiring harness- under the dash. U can reach it (them) with your hand. The red light is an indication that the security feature is activated.
